IMac 10.5.8 - No application for opening downloaded books?

I have a problem specifically opening and transferring books to my Kindle. No problem exists with Amazon e/book site, but most others seem to be a problem. Book items are 'downloaded' but when taking the next step to open/transfer to Kindle there is quote  "no available application to open it". Does any one have any idea as to how I may solve this issue?  My iMac is pretty old and I do not seem to get software updates as before - which may be part of the problem?
Thank you.
Lance

Your iMac isn't that old, but it is not running the latest versions of OS X.
I believe there is a KIndle Reader app for OS X, but you need OS X 10.6.8 Snow Leopard to be able to both access the Mac App Store to download the app and, also, to install and run the Kindle Book app.
You first need to purchase and install OS X 10.6 Snow Leopard.
http://store.apple.com/us/product/MC573Z/A/mac-os-x-106-snow-leopard
Also, it wouldn't hurt to increase the RAM in your iMac.
Your year and model iMac can take 8 GBs of RAM.
Intel versions of OS X tend to need a working minimum of 4 GBs of RAM.
If you can, strongly advise installing the full 8 GBs of RAM.
Correct and reliable Mac RAM can be purchased from online Mac RAM sources Crucial memory or OWC (macsales.com).
Once OS X 10.6 is installled , you will need to use OS X Software Update function in OS X's System Prefernces Panel to update to OS X to OS X 10.6.8. This will give your iMac access to the Mac App Store.
If you wish, your iMac year and model can be updated, once , again, for another $20 U.S.D., to OS X 10.8 Mountain Lion OR your can directly update for FREE to OS X 10.9 Mavericks.
Here's the link to OS X 10.8 Mountain Lion.
http://store.apple.com/us/product/D6377Z/A/os-x-mountain-lion
Before embarking on a OS X system upgrade, it would be very prudent to back up all of your important, personal data, beforehand.
You can choose just to backup the most important data by either burning data to CDs/DVDs, or copying data to large capacity USB flash drives.
The two better methods is to purchase a good quality external hard drive and backup the data and OS using OS X's Time Machine app to back your data up to an externally connected hard drive.
The other method is to backup your entire system and data using data cloning apps such as Carbon Copy Cloner or Super Duper to clone an exact copy of your iMac's internal hard drive to the externally connected hard drive.   Cloning data to an external drive will give that drive the ability to boot from in an emergency. Your Mac will be able to be booted and run off of an external drive.
The type of connection of an external hard drive is yours to choose. The two types of data transfer connections your Mac can use are USB 2.0 or FireWire 400/800.
If you want a hard drive that has a faster, continuous throughput of data and the possibilty of running your iMac from an external hard drive (in the event your Mac's internal hard drive fails or data becomes corrupt and your Mac system won't boot to the Mac's internal drive) opt for a FireWire drive. If none of this is important to you, then get a hard drive that uses a USB 2.0 connection, instead.

    Here's how you can set your preference for which application to use on a given file type:
    1. select a file of that type
    2. press CMD-I to bring up the file information
    3. Click on the little triangle to expand the "Open With" section
    4. Select the application you want to use for that type of file
    5. Click on the "Change All" button
    This has worked for me in the case where I have Parallels Desktop installed and it wants to use my Office 2000 installation under Parallels to open MS Word & Excel attachments. I changed these to be opened by NeoOffice, and it works both from the finder and when opening attachments in Mail.

  • Default application for opening a docx attachment

    Help! I'm unable to open a received attachment. it is a docx file. My computer tells me that there isn't a default application to open this file. Can anyone give me a step by step to set up a default???

    Welcome to the forums!
    The default application for that file is Microsoft Word 2008.
    Mac users using Word 2004 who receive a Word 2008 for Mac, (or Word 2007 for Windows) document, will not be albe to read this without having the Open XML Converter installed, which can be downloaded from Microsoft.
    Go to this page:
    http://www.microsoft.com/mac/downloads.mspx
    and click on the right under Most Popular, 'Open XML File Format Converter for Mac 1.0'
    This opens a window at the bottom of the page. Scroll that to the bottom and click on English.dmg, and it will download for you as a disk image, which can be installed in the usual way.
    After installation you can open and read .xml formatted Word 2008 documents in Word 2004.
